To obtain a crime preventing system lock for detecting insertion of a tool like a ripping bar to prevent illegal unlocking and damage to a guard plate by breakage of a door frame or a door, and to deter a loss caused by unlocking by breakage.
The crime preventing system lock 100 is mounted across the door frame 11 and the door 15. The door 15 is openably/closeably mounted on the door frame 11 and is brought into a state of locking by allowing a deadbolt protruding from a butt end to proceed into a strike box formed in the door frame 11. The system lock 100 comprises a microswitch mounted on the strike box to detect a locking state by being operated by the entering of the dead bolt, a tape switch provided in a gap between the door frame 11 and the door 15 to detect a change in pressure, and an alarm sound emitting part. The system lock 100 is provided with an alarming circuit for supplying electricity for alarming from a power source to the alarm sound emitting part by a locking detecting signal from the microswitch and a pressure change detecting signal from the tape switch.
